§ 333.6241

333.6241 Premises of applicant; inspection; compliance; facility visit; health and sanitation matters; other matters; conduct.Sec. 6241. The director or the personnel of another department or agency acting at the request of the director may enter the premises of an applicant for a license or a licensee at any reasonable time to make an inspection to determine whether the applicant or licensee is complying with this part and rules promulgated under this part. A local health department may visit a facility at the request of the director to advise as to matters affecting health and the sanitation of the buildings used or other matters designated by the director. The inspections shall be conducted in accordance with standards established in rules. History: 1978, Act 368, Eff. Sept. 30, 1978 ;-- Am. 2012, Act 501, Eff. Jan. 1, 2013 Compiler's Notes: For transfer of powers and duties of the Office of Substance Abuse Services as an autonomous entity within the Department of Public Health to the Department of Public Health, see E.R.O. No. 1991-3, as amended, compiled at MCL 333.26321 of the Michigan Compiled Laws.Popular Name: Act 368
